Flying to Niigata? Think about an airport pick-up

  • If you're flying into Niigata, be on your way quicker by picking up a car hire at Niigata Airport. The drive from this airport to the city centre is around 11 kilometres and takes about 20 minutes.

Good to know

  • Age requirements for rentals vary by provider (and even car type), so be clear on the rules before you book. Some providers in Japan may rent to younger drivers for an additional fee. If you fall outside the typical age range, just uncheck 'Driver aged between 25–70' and then enter how old you are to explore your options.

  • If you're travelling with kids, check if you should add a child car seat to your Niigata car rental reservation. Whether local laws require them or not, they're always the safest way for little ones to travel.

  • Make sure you have the necessary documents when collecting your car. As a general rule, bring a valid driver's licence, a credit card with enough balance for the excess (most companies don't accept debit cards), and another form of photo ID. Your booking will outline the exact requirements.

  • If you've never driven in Japan, keep in mind that traffic here keeps to the left side of the road.

  • Local speed limits may vary, but it's normally around 55kph in urban areas and 85kph or so on highways. Always obey the road signs.

  • In Japan,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it is 0.03%. If you intend to have a couple of drinks, get someone else to do the driving or arrange a taxi or ride-share instead.

  • Aim to travel outside high-traffic periods for a faster run. 8am is one of the busiest times to be on the road in this destination.

  • The Japanese yen (JPY) is the currency you'll be using for general expenses and activities. Use cards where you can, and keep a little cash when electronic payments aren't accepted.
